Greece - Total Sardine Production in Capture Fisheries for Human Consumption
Since 2014, Greece Total Sardine Production in Capture Fisheries for Human Consumption was up 0.9% year on year. With €18,289,667.37 in 2019, the country was ranked number 7 among other countries in Total Sardine Production in Capture Fisheries for Human Consumption. Greece is overtaken by Portugal, which was number 6 with €19,040,233.43 and is followed by Netherlands at €6,960,486.61. France, Italy and Croatia resp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Cyprus recorded the best 5 years average growth at +97.5% per year, while Slovenia recorded the worst performance at -60% per year.
